Solar Powered Drones Market Growth Driven by Increasing Demand for Renewable Energy Solutions

The global solar powered drones market is experiencing rapid growth due to increasing demand for energy-efficient, long-endurance, and sustainable aerial solutions. Unlike traditional drones that rely on fuel or rechargeable batteries, solar-powered drones harness sunlight to power their operations, significantly extending flight duration and reducing operational costs. Industries such as defense, agriculture, logistics, and telecommunications are driving the demand for these innovative aerial systems.

Factors Driving the Demand for Solar Powered Drones

1. Growing Need for Sustainable and Renewable Energy Solutions

With the increasing global focus on sustainability and reducing carbon emissions, industries are actively seeking renewable energy alternatives. Solar powered drones present an eco-friendly solution by utilizing photovoltaic cells to generate electricity, making them a preferred choice over conventional drones with limited battery life.

2. Rising Applications in Commercial and Defense Sectors

Solar-powered drones are being widely used across different sectors:

  • Defense and Surveillance – Governments and military organizations are deploying solar drones for long-endurance surveillance and intelligence gathering. Their ability to operate for extended periods without refueling provides a strategic advantage.
  • Agriculture – Farmers utilize these drones for precision agriculture, monitoring crops, and assessing soil conditions. The extended flight time allows for large-scale agricultural monitoring without frequent recharging.
  • Telecommunications and Connectivity – Companies are investing in solar-powered drones to provide internet connectivity in remote and rural areas. These drones can act as airborne communication towers, offering cost-effective and scalable connectivity solutions.

Challenges and Market Constraints

Despite its potential, the solar powered drones market faces several challenges:

  • High Initial Costs – The production and deployment of solar-powered drones require significant investment in technology and materials.
  • Weather Dependency – The efficiency of solar drones depends on sunlight availability, making them less effective in regions with limited sun exposure.
  • Regulatory Hurdles – Strict UAV regulations and airspace management issues pose challenges for large-scale adoption.
